Google DeepMind has developed an AI model called AlphaGenome Atlas that can predict the biological effects of all 9 billion possible single-point mutations in the human genome. This comprehensive database, made freely available to academic researchers, aims to accelerate the understanding of genetic diseases and the discovery of potential cures. The tool was created by running DeepMind's AlphaGenome AI model across a reference human genome sample, generating predictions for gene expression and DNA transcription across hundreds of cell and tissue types. A paper detailing the creation and findings of the Atlas has been published on bioRxiv. AI
